Microbiological Sciences & Immunology is the 139th most popular major in the country with 4,518 degrees awarded in 2019-2020. In 2017-2018, microbiological sciences and immunology graduates who were awarded their degree in 2015-2017, earned an average of $32,830 and had an average of $22,960 in loans still to pay off.

Across the New England region, there were 206 microbiological sciences and immunology graduates with average earnings and debt of $36,800 and $27,000 respectively. At the master’s degree level specifically, there were 49 microbiological sciences and immunology graduates with average earnings and debt of $58,606 and $42,101 respectively.
